Output 8430e59fdf645d2bbcaa219a89b356e31dc3127138d33cceadc8f551faaeb2b7:1

value
575694867
script pubkey
OP_0 OP_PUSHBYTES_20 58911da1df37fcf2e5ba68ad87a10f7d9e795abf
address
ltc1qtzg3mgwlxl709ed6dzkc0gg00k08jk4ly2p3n5
transaction
8430e59fdf645d2bbcaa219a89b356e31dc3127138d33cceadc8f551faaeb2b7
spent
true